Cancer Immunology Research(中文译名:《癌症免疫学研究》),ISSN:2326-6066,EISSN:2326-6074,是American Association for Cancer Research Inc.出版的国际性学术期刊,创刊于2013年,以12 issues/year形式稳定发行,2026年总发文量约131篇。该刊采用非OA开放访问,学科归属为ONCOLOGY - IMMUNOLOGY。该刊是医学、肿瘤学领域的国际权威刊物,已被SCI(科学引文索引)、SCIE(科学引文索引扩展版)等国际主流学术数据库收录。2026年期刊影响因子达7.9,2025年期刊CiteScore为12.6,2025年期刊自引率约0%,在中科院期刊分区体系中位列医学大类1区TOP 期刊,在所属学科领域具备高学术影响力与国际认可度。Cancer Immunology Research长期聚焦医学、肿瘤学及相关产业的技术应用前沿,在稿件录用评判中,该刊将创新性与前沿性作为核心遴选标准,重点收录能够对医学、肿瘤学领域的落地与发展产生实质性推动价值的研究成果。

从全球发文格局来看,USACHINA MAINLAND、GERMANY (FED REP GER)、England、Japan、Netherlands、France等为核心发文国家与地区;HARVARD UNIVERSITYDANA-FARBER CANCER INSTITUTE、UNIVERSITY OF CALIFORNIA SYSTEM、UNIVERSITY OF TEXAS SYSTEM、MEMORIAL SLOAN KETTERING CANCER CENTER、UNIVERSITY OF PENNSYLVANIA、JOHNS HOPKINS UNIVERSITY等高校与科研机构是期刊的主要发文单位。

影响因子(Impact Factor, IF):指该期刊前两年发表的文章,在第三年的平均被引用次数。它反映了期刊的近期平均影响力和热度。

中科院分区:中科院分区表是国内主流的学术期刊分级评价工具,核心意义是建立跨学科可比的统一评价标尺,为职称评审、学位授予、科研立项等科研管理工作提供标准化量化依据,同时帮助科研人员筛选优质期刊、规避学术风险,适配国内本土化的科研评价需求。
